Growing Girl

Diana had her weight check today and in the 2 weeks, she has gained a pound. She is now 7# 8 oz. Go Diana! The doctor said whatever we were doing was working so to stick with it. I am going to try and nurse her 4 times a day now instead of 3. She was on a 8, 11, 2 and 5 am/pm eating schedule but we tried changing it to 9, 12, 3 and 6 but she keeps going back to the original one. Oh well. We are adding formula to her bottles so that they are 22 caloric intake, which means 1 tsp of formula for every 3 oz of breast milk. She normally drinks between 40-70 ml, or around 2 to 2 1/2 oz every 3 hours. She knows when it is 3 hours too!!! I used to have to set an alarm to feed her, not anymore. I could tell she has put on weight as her little cheeks are chubby and she has a double chin. She no longer wears preemie clothes, actually only did the first couple days home. She has been wearing newborn but I think those days might be limited as she can barely stretch out her legs in them. Her hair has really come in and is starting to be awake more.
